Key Qualifications:
Current certification as an Echo Tech or Diagnostic Cardiac Sonographer (RDCS or RCS) Proven experience in performing and analyzing echocardiograms Proficiency with imaging equipment and associated software Strong communication and patient care skills 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ment Valid BLS (Basic Life Support) certification
Principal Responsibilities:
Perform high-quality echocardiographic exams in accordance with physician requests and protocols Accurately document findings for interpretation and reporting Maintain, calibrate, and troubleshoot imaging equipment Provide compassionate care and explanation of procedures to patients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ams for optimum patient outcomes
